본문 바로가기

OSI 7계층이란? 쉽게 이해하는 네트워크 구조!

액트 2025. 3. 14.
반응형

인터넷이 어떻게 작동하는지 궁금한가요?
우리가 유튜브를 보고, 카톡을 보내고, 게임을 하는 동안 데이터는 어떻게 움직일까요?

이 모든 걸 쉽게 설명해주는 게 바로 OSI 7계층 모델입니다.
오늘은 OSI 7계층이 무엇인지, 어떻게 작동하는지, 어떤 역할을 하는지 쉽게 설명해 드리겠습니다.!

OSI 7계층이란?

OSI 7계층(Open Systems Interconnection 7 Layers)

"컴퓨터와 인터넷이 데이터를 주고받을 때, 각 단계에서 어떤 일이 일어나는지를 설명하는 모델"이에요!

  1. ✅ 우리가 메시지를 보내면 어떤 과정을 거쳐 상대방에게 전달되는지 알려주는 역할을 해요.
  2. ✅ 네트워크를 7개의 층(계층)으로 나눠서 설명하기 때문에 7계층 모델이라고 불러요.
  3. ✅ 각 층(계층)마다 하는 일이 다르고, 차곡차곡 쌓여서 인터넷이 작동하는 원리를 보여줘요!

쉽게 말하면 택배를 보내는 과정과 비슷해요! 🚚📦

1️⃣ 우리는 선물을 포장하고(데이터 생성)
2️⃣ 주소를 적고(주소 지정)
3️⃣ 택배사에 맡기고(네트워크 경로 설정)
4️⃣ 트럭과 비행기로 이동하고(전송)
5️⃣ 받는 사람에게 전달되죠(도착 및 확인)!

이제 각 계층이 어떤 역할을 하는지 하나씩 알아볼까요? 😃

📚 OSI 7계층 한눈에 보기!

계층 이름 역할 대표 프로토콜 대표 장비
7층 응용 계층 사용자가 직접 사용하는 기능 HTTP, SMTP, FTP 웹 브라우저, 메일 서버
6층 표현 계층 데이터를 사람이 이해할 수 있도록 변환 JPEG, PNG, SSL/TLS 암호화 장비
5층 세션 계층 통신 연결을 설정하고 유지 NetBIOS, RPC 방화벽
4층 전송 계층 데이터를 조각내고, 안전하게 전달 TCP, UDP 방화벽, 로드 밸런서
3층 네트워크 계층 최적의 경로를 찾아 데이터 전송 IP, ICMP 라우터
2층 데이터 링크 계층 물리적 주소(MAC)를 이용해 데이터 전송 Ethernet, ARP 스위치, 브릿지
1층 물리 계층 실제 전기 신호, 광신호로 변환하여 전송 USB, Bluetooth 허브, 케이블

📌 이제 각 계층을 하나씩 더 쉽게 설명해볼게요! 😊

🏗️ 1층. 물리 계층 (Physical Layer)

"데이터를 전기로 변환해서 케이블을 통해 전송하는 단계"

✅ 우리가 사용하는 인터넷 케이블, Wi-Fi 신호, USB 연결 같은 것들이 물리 계층이에요.
✅ 데이터를 0과 1(비트)로 변환해서 전기 신호나 무선 신호로 바꿔요.

💡 예시:
✔ 인터넷 케이블을 연결하면 인터넷이 되는 이유!
✔ Wi-Fi가 전파를 통해 데이터를 보내는 이유!

🛠 대표 장비: LAN 케이블, Wi-Fi, 허브

 🖧 2층. 데이터 링크 계층 (Data Link Layer)

"근처에 있는 장치끼리 데이터를 주고받는 단계"

✅ 네트워크에서 MAC 주소(네트워크 카드의 주소) 를 이용해 데이터를 주고받아요.
한 건물 안에서 컴퓨터들끼리 연결되는 과정이라고 보면 돼요!

💡 예시:
✔ 우리 집에서 공유기와 컴퓨터가 연결될 때 사용돼요!

🛠 대표 장비: 스위치, 브릿지

🌎 3층. 네트워크 계층 (Network Layer)

"멀리 있는 컴퓨터에 데이터를 보내는 단계"

✅ 인터넷에서 데이터를 주고받을 때 IP 주소를 이용해요!
목적지까지 가는 최적의 경로를 찾는 역할을 해요.

💡 예시:
✔ 인터넷에서 유튜브 영상을 클릭하면, 유튜브 서버까지 가는 길을 찾음!

🛠 대표 장비: 라우터

📦 4층. 전송 계층 (Transport Layer)

"데이터를 조각 내고, 오류 없이 정확하게 전달하는 단계"

✅ 데이터를 작은 조각(패킷)으로 나눠서 보내요.
TCP(정확성 중요)와 UDP(속도 중요) 가 있어요.

💡 예시:
✔ 유튜브 영상은 빠르게 전송되기 위해 UDP 사용!
✔ 온라인 쇼핑 결제는 오류 없이 정확해야 해서 TCP 사용!

🛠 대표 장비: 방화벽, 로드 밸런서

🔗 5층. 세션 계층 (Session Layer)

"통신 연결을 만들고 유지하는 단계"

✅ 두 컴퓨터가 얼마 동안 대화할지 결정해요.
로그인 유지 기능 같은 게 이 계층에서 작동해요.

💡 예시:
✔ 인터넷 뱅킹에서 로그인한 상태가 유지되는 이유!

🔒 6층. 표현 계층 (Presentation Layer)

"데이터를 사람이 이해할 수 있는 형태로 변환하는 단계"

압축, 암호화, 해독 같은 작업이 여기서 이루어져요.
이미지, 동영상, 텍스트를 변환하는 역할을 해요.

💡 예시:
✔ JPEG, PNG, MP3 파일이 이 계층에서 변환됨!
✔ 인터넷에서 SSL 암호화로 보안이 유지됨!

🌐 7층. 응용 계층 (Application Layer)

"사용자가 직접 접하는 단계"

✅ 우리가 사용하는 웹사이트, 이메일, 카카오톡 같은 서비스가 포함돼요.
인터넷을 사용할 때 맨 처음 만나는 계층이에요!

💡 예시:
✔ 크롬(HTTP), 이메일 전송(SMTP), 파일 다운로드(FTP)

🚨 보안 위협과 해결 방법

보안 위협 설명 해결 방법
DDoS 공격 네트워크를 마비시키는 공격 방화벽, IDS/IPS 설치
랜섬웨어 파일을 암호화하고 돈을 요구 백업, 보안 업데이트
스니핑(도청) 데이터 도청 및 해킹 암호화(SSL, TLS) 사용
IP 스푸핑 가짜 IP로 공격 방화벽, VPN 사용

🎯 정리! (쉽게 기억하는 방법)

"세포 네전 데물!" 🤔

📝 션 계층 (5)
📝 현 계층 (6)
📝 트워크 계층 (3)
📝 송 계층 (4)
📝 이터 링크 계층 (2)
📝 리 계층 (1)

반응형

댓글